Alpha Agora, ruthless leader of the bloodfang pack, wants nothing to do with the mate bond after being betrayed before. But when he finds Seraphine in his chambers, destiny refuses to let him walk away. Torn between the woman he loves and the mate he resents, Agora is trapped in a dangerous game of power, betrayal and forbidden desire. Seraphine must chose…remain the powerless omega that everyone despises, or rise as a Luna who can bring empires to its knees.
